> Here's a few more impressions of the "yellow-cheeked" warbler in Boot
> Canyon.  Jerald Zimmerman and I were trying to get better views of the
> Flame-colored Tanager when I heard a warbler chip ahead on the trail.
>  There was a Colima Warbler and this other warbler.  I'm pretty good with
> the Black-throated Green Warbler chip and that didn't come to mind when I
> first heard it.  The call might even have come from the Colima.  I don't
> know the Colima chip note.  When I first glimpsed it I thought I saw
> yellow, grey, black and white.  I didn't note any green.  I had a first
> thought of Townsend's Warbler but upon better view didn't see any yellow on
> the breast and Golden-cheeked Warbler came to mind.  Anyway, instead of
> trying to study the bird more, I went for the camera and fired a few shots.
>  Jerald's impression was that it was a Black-throated Green.  I think the
> reason Golden-cheeked Warbler came to me so quickly was the fact that I saw
> one near the junction of the Colima and Sou
>  thwest Rim trails on Aug 3, 2001 in the company of a Black-and-white
> Warbler.  This was a nice black-backed bird that was easy to ID.  Here are
> all my photos from 6/24/13.

> I searched through lots of images on line and couldn't find a
> Golden-cheeked Warbler with a dark cheek patch.  All of the Townsend's
> photos showed at least some yellow on the breast.  But there sure doesn't
> appear to be any yellow around the vent so that would tend to rule out
> Black-throated Green.  I guess a hybrid is a possibility with
> Black-throated Green X Townsend's.  But take a look at this.
